Product Introduction

Overview

The TLC277CPS is a precision dual operational amplifier produced by Texas Instruments. It utilizes Texas Instruments' silicon-gate LinCMOS technology, which offers superior offset voltage stability compared to conventional metal-gate processes. This device is part of the TLC272 and TLC277 family, known for their low offset voltage drift, high input impedance, low noise, and speeds comparable to general-purpose BiFET devices. The TLC277CPS is particularly noted for its high precision, with a trimmed offset voltage of 500 μV max at 25°C and an input offset voltage drift of typically 0.1 μV/month, including the first 30 days.

Key Features

  • High precision with trimmed offset voltage of 500 μV max at 25°C
  • Low input offset voltage drift of typically 0.1 μV/month
  • Wide range of supply voltages (3 V to 16 V) over specified temperature ranges
  • Single-supply operation
  • Common-mode input voltage range extends below the negative rail
  • Low noise of typically 25 nV/Hz at f = 1 kHz
  • Output voltage range includes the negative rail
  • High input impedance of 1012 Ω typical
  • Internal ESD-protection circuitry up to 2000 V
  • Designed-in latch-up immunity
  • Small-outline package option available in tape and reel
